Best book to learn Objective-C for a complete beginner to programming?

Hello I'm new to programming, I have no experience at all in programming. I've just started learning java for a module at university but I really want to learn how to write iPhone applications. Can anyone recommend any books that a beginner can read and actually follow?

With no prior programing experience it will not be easy. You have a lot to try and learn and doing it on your own will make it even harder.


For a total beginner with no C background (Objective-C is based on C) Programming in Objective-C by Kochan is a good choice.


iTunes U has a number of courses you should check out. And looking to see if there are nay course at a local Community College or University would also be worthwhile.
